You can have PSI custom build what ever you want(with in the specs of the motor and basket). So you could recone the sub to be better then before. This is what I would do, much cheaper option then buying another sub and still lets you try something else.

 
Well if you want a different sound they can probably tweak the T/S slightly if you want a bit more bottom end or something so that might be a good route to go if you want a change as they can help you tweak it how you want.
